Description

Basic Life Support (BLS) HeartCode is a full American Heart Association (AHA) CPR certification ideal for healthcare providers. This course addresses CPR and AED use for adults, children, and infants.

BLS HeartCode is a two-part course consisting of completion of an e-learning module, followed by an in-person skills session on the date selected above. 

Successful completing of this course consists of the following: 

Step 1: Register for the session ($75.00)
Step 2: Purchase and complete the online learning module ($37.00)
Step 3: Attend and pass the skills session on the date listed above.

**You must complete the online module prior to attending your skills session. If you do not complete the online module prior to your skills session, you will be unable to participate and receive your certification. After registering for the course below, you will be sent a confirmation email with details on how to access this learning module. 

The BLS Certification card received after successful completion of this course is valid for 2 years.
